formulario-html-css-tutorial:遵循Rafaella Ballerini的教程以HTML和CSS开发的...
在本教程中,“formulario-html-css-tutorial”是一个项目,它教你如何使用HTML和CSS来创建一个功能完善的表单。Rafaella Ballerini是一位知名的Web开发者,她的教程旨在帮助初学者掌握网页设计的基础,同时也适合那些希望提升HTML和CSS技能的开发者。 HTML(HyperText Markup Language)是构建网页内容的主要标记语言,而CSS(Cascading Style Sheets)则负责定义这些内容的样式和布局。在创建表单时,这两者都是不可或缺的。 让我们深入了解HTML表单的结构。HTML表单通常由`<form>`标签开始,该标签定义了一个用于用户输入数据的区域。你可以通过`action`属性指定表单提交后服务器应处理的URL,而`method`属性(如`GET`或`POST`)决定数据如何发送到服务器。 表单中的输入元素包括`<input>`、`<textarea>`、`<select>`等。例如,`<input type="text">`用于创建文本输入框,`<input type="email">`用于电子邮件地址,`<input type="checkbox">`和`<input type="radio">`则用于复选框和单选按钮。每个输入元素都有一个`name`属性,用于识别提交给服务器的数据。 CSS在设计表单中扮演着美化和布局的角色。你可以使用选择器来控制各个元素的外观,如字体、颜色、大小、边距和填充。例如,`.button`类可以用来定义按钮的样式,`input[type="text"]`则可以专门设置文本输入框的样式。CSS还可以实现响应式设计,使表单在不同设备上看起来和谐统一。 在Rafaella Ballerini的教程中,她可能会指导你如何使用Flexbox或Grid布局来创建复杂的表单结构。Flexbox允许你轻松地创建水平或垂直对齐的元素,而Grid则提供了二维布局的解决方案。同时,她还会介绍如何处理表单的错误提示,以及如何通过CSS伪类如`:hover`和`:focus`来增强用户的交互体验。 此外,表单验证是另一个重要的概念。在HTML5中,你可以使用内置的验证属性,如`required`、`pattern`和`minlength`等,来确保用户输入符合预期。然而,客户端验证不足以确保数据安全,因此在服务器端进行验证同样重要。 在“formulario-html-css-tutorial-main”这个项目中,你将学习如何组织HTML文件和CSS文件,以及如何将它们关联起来。可能还会有JavaScript代码,用于添加动态效果或处理表单提交事件。 通过跟随Rafaella Ballerini的教程,你不仅能够学会创建一个美观且功能齐全的HTML表单,还能深化对HTML、CSS和表单交互的理解,这对于任何Web开发者来说都是一项宝贵技能。在实践中不断探索和练习,你的Web开发能力将会显著提升。
- 1
- 粉丝: 33
- 资源: 4654
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- 这是 HIC-Yolov5 的存储库.zip
- 这只是另一个 YOLO V2 实现 在 jupyter 笔记本中训练您自己的数据集!.zip
- PicGo 是一个用于快速上传图片并获取图片 URL 链接的工具
- uniapp vue3 自定义下拉刷新组件pullRefresh,带释放刷新状态、更新时间、加载动画
- WINDOWS 2003邮箱服务器搭建
- 距离-IoU 损失更快、更好的边界框回归学习 (AAAI 2020).zip
- 该项目是运行在RK3588平台上的Yolo多线程推理demo,已适配读取视频文件和摄像头信号,demo采用Yolov8n模型进行文件推理,最高推理帧率可达100帧,秒 .zip
- 该项目使用 YOLOv8 通过用户友好的界面执行医学图像的分类、检测和分割等任务 .zip
- AI's prompts
- 该存储库将演示如何使用 OpenVINO 运行时 API 部署官方 YOLOv7 预训练模型.zip